Participating in Rides

To increase your chances of getting a shout out on Peloton, you need to participate in live rides. While encore rides are great for catching up on missed classes, they won’t get you a shout out. The only way to get a shout out is to join a live ride.

When selecting a live ride, consider choosing one that is not too crowded. Highly crowded rides may make it difficult for the instructor to give shout outs to everyone. You can also try to join a milestone ride or a birthday ride. These rides are often less crowded, and the instructors are more likely to give shout outs to participants.

During the live ride, make sure to give it your all. Instructors are more likely to give shout outs to riders who are putting in the effort. Don’t be afraid to push yourself and show the instructor what you’re capable of.

If you’re feeling nervous about getting a shout out, try riding with a friend. Having a friend to ride with can make the experience more enjoyable and less intimidating. You can also suggest songs for the ride playlist in groups like Power Zone Pack. If your song gets selected, you’ll get a shout out during the ride.

In summary, to increase your chances of getting a shout out on Peloton, participate in live rides, choose less crowded rides, ride with a friend, and suggest songs for the ride playlist. And most importantly, give it your all during the ride!

Understanding the Leaderboard

The Peloton leaderboard is a feature that displays the rankings of all the riders participating in a class. It’s located on the right side of your Peloton interactive bike screen, and it shows the leaderboard name and the output of each rider. The leaderboard is an exciting feature that can motivate you to push harder during your rides.

Your leaderboard name is the name that appears on the leaderboard during a class. You can change your leaderboard name by going to your Peloton profile settings. Your leaderboard name can be a great way to express yourself and show off your personality.

The leaderboard is sorted by output, which is the total amount of work you’ve done during the class. The rider with the highest output is at the top of the leaderboard, and the rider with the lowest output is at the bottom. You can use the leaderboard to compete with other riders and see how you stack up against them.

During a ride, the instructor may call out the leaderboard names of riders who are performing well or hitting milestones. Getting a shout out from the instructor can be a great way to stay motivated and push yourself even harder. To increase your chances of getting a shout out, try to maintain a high output and participate in classes regularly.

Tips for Getting a Shout Out

Getting a shout out on Peloton can be a great way to feel motivated and recognized for your hard work. Here are some tips to increase your chances of getting a shout out during your next Peloton ride:

1. Take a Live Ride

To increase your chances of getting a shout out, make sure you take a live ride. Instructors are more likely to give shout outs during live rides as they can see who is currently riding and can give shout outs in real-time.

2. Ride with Popular Instructors

Certain instructors are known for giving more shout outs than others. Alex Toussaint and Olivia Amato are two instructors who are known for giving a lot of shout outs during their classes. If you want to increase your chances of getting a shout out, consider taking a class with one of these instructors.

3. Celebrate a Milestone

If you’re approaching a milestone, such as your 100th or 500th ride, make sure to let your instructor know. Many instructors will give shout outs to riders who are celebrating a milestone.

4. Use Social Media

Many instructors will give shout outs to riders who post about their Peloton rides on social media. Make sure to tag your instructor in your post and use relevant hashtags.

5. Suggest Songs for Rides

In groups like Power Zone Pack, there will be posts where you can suggest songs for an upcoming ride playlist and during the ride, you’ll get a shout-out. Suggesting songs is a great way to increase your chances of getting a shout out during a ride.

Remember, getting a shout out on Peloton is not guaranteed, but by following these tips, you can increase your chances of getting recognized during your next ride.

Celebrating Milestones and Birthdays

One of the most exciting ways to get a shout-out during a Peloton class is by celebrating a milestone or birthday. Peloton instructors love to recognize milestone riders, so make sure to take advantage of this opportunity.

To earn a milestone badge, you need to complete a certain number of workouts. Once you hit a milestone, you’re more likely to get a shout-out during your next class. The bigger the milestone, the more likely you are to get recognized. So, if you’re close to hitting a milestone, repeat a milestone ride to increase your chances of getting a shout-out.

Peloton instructors can also see when it’s your birthday. They love to give shout-outs to riders celebrating their birthday, so make sure your date of birth is entered accurately in your profile. If you didn’t get a shout-out on your actual birthday, you can always change your birthday to the current date on your next ride and try again.

Engaging with the Peloton Community

One of the best ways to increase your chances of getting a shout out on Peloton is to engage with the Peloton community. Not only will it make your Peloton experience more enjoyable, but it will also help you connect with other riders and potentially catch the attention of your favorite instructors.

One way to engage with the community is by using the “High Five” feature during live or on-demand classes. High Fives are a great way to congratulate someone on celebrating a milestone or birthday, or just to cheer them on during a class. To send a High Five, simply tap the “High Five” button on the leaderboard when you see a rider you want to congratulate. You can also customize your High Five by selecting an emoji to go along with it.

Another way to engage with the Peloton community is through social media. Peloton has a strong presence on social media platforms like Instagram, Facebook, and Twitter. By following Peloton’s official accounts and using hashtags like #Peloton and #PelotonCommunity, you can connect with other riders and potentially catch the attention of your favorite instructors.

In addition to following Peloton’s official accounts, you can also follow your favorite instructors and other riders on social media. This will give you an opportunity to see what they’re up to outside of Peloton and potentially connect with them on a more personal level.

Finally, don’t forget to add friends and followers on Peloton. By adding friends, you can see their progress and milestones, and potentially catch the attention of your favorite instructors by riding with them. To add friends, simply search for their username in the Peloton app and send them a friend request.
